About the Composer of 'Overture to William Tell' Gioachino Antonio Rossini was born in Pesaro, Italy on February 29, 1792 into a family of musicians.
The overture, with its famous finale, "March Of The Swiss Soldiers," is a major part of the concert and recording repertoire.

It is particularly familiar through its use in the American radio and television shows of The Lone Ranger. William Tell premiered in 1829 and was the last of Rossini's 39 operas, after which he went into semi-retirement (he continued to compose cantatas, sacred music and secular vocal music). The overture premiered in Paris on August 3, 1829, and was the introductory minutes of the composer’s last opera, Guilllaume Tell (William Tell). For many Americans, the work is irrevocably remembered for its exciting final three minutes, which came to serve as the theme music for the Lone Ranger programs in movies and on radio and television.
